(LAKEWOOD RANCH, FL) – LRHS Seniors attended an assembly this week to discuss school rules and graduation procedures.
For many seniors, the meeting was an opportunity to learn about upcoming senior information and to revisit some school rules.
Senior Emma Bourdeau said, “The assembly helped upcoming seniors be prepared for the rest of the year.”
Senior class adviser and LRHS math teacher Ann Fleury expressed her confidence in the class of 2023, while discussing important information regarding deadlines and senior fees.
Fleury said, “I am so happy that I was able to meet the Class of 2023 in person. A class meeting is a great way to start off the communication of the year. I am excited about working with the Class of 2023.”

Senior Advisory Board (SAB) members were recognized during the assembly and were asked to help distribute slips listing important information for seniors.
SAB member senior Ryan Garrison said, “It was a very informative meeting that highlighted the rules and expectations that the senior class must enforce and respect in order to maintain a safe campus.”
